Can I leave my babies arms free even though swaddling?

Most swaddling experts encourage tucking both arms in to avoid twitching (moro reflex) and facial scratches from those sharp tiny nails. Even so, leaving one arm free may well make your baby a lot more comfy and most parents try this as they are weaning their newborn off swaddling.

The hand-to-mouth reflex is a natural action that your baby is used to doing and it was probably doing inside the womb. You’ll be able to leave each arms free, but it defeats the purpose and might mean that it truly is time to stop swaddling.
